## Vantriq Assignment Service — Environments

Vantriq runs in three environments: dev, staging, and production. Assignment buckets are computed deterministically, so the same user hash maps to the same variant in every environment. Staging mirrors production traffic at roughly five percent volume. Before running anything locally, point your client at staging, which uses the configuration values listed below.

config for kahag-tafop:
WENWYN_PIN=7412
WENWYN_TENANT=fenion
WENWYN_METRICS_HOST=metrics.wenwyn.zemvarnet.local
WENWYN_SEAL=seal_cafee3b9
WENWYN_STANDBY_TEAM=praox

## Step 4: Wire up the tile cache

Quick one for review: Glazemark's tile-rendering cache layer now sits in front of the map service, so cold renders drop way down. Make sure the eviction window stays at 900s. Before merging, add the cache signing secret to the .env file, right below this line.

secret setting of fawig-tawip: RELAY_SECRET3=e04

# Break-Glass Access — InvoForge Renderer

Plugin authors normally interact with the InvoForge PDF renderer through the sandboxed plugin API only. Break-glass access exists solely for incidents where a malformed plugin corrupts the render queue and the sandbox cannot be reached. Request approval from the on-call steward first; all break-glass sessions are logged and reviewed within 24 hours. Once approval is granted, unlock the emergency console using the recovery passphrase that appears immediately below.

recovery phrase for yawif-hahif: druys-kelius-ralax-raliel